Détails du cours
• Research Methodologies: An introduction to various research methodologies, including quantitative, qualitative, and mixed methods. This unit will cover research designs, data collection techniques, and data analysis methods.
• Data Analysis with SPSS: This unit will focus on using SPSS for statistical analysis in research. Topics covered will include descriptive statistics, inferential statistics, correlation, regression, and hypothesis testing.
• Applied Research Project I: Students will design and implement a research project under the guidance of a faculty advisor. This unit will focus on developing a research question, designing the study, and collecting data.
• Applied Research Project II: The second part of the research project will cover data analysis and interpretation, report writing, and presentation skills. Students will present their findings in a conference-style setting.
• Ethical Considerations in Research: This unit will cover ethical considerations in research, including informed consent, confidentiality, and research ethics committees. Students will learn how to conduct research ethically and responsibly.
• Applied Research in European Context: This unit will focus on the application of research in a European context. Students will learn about the unique challenges and opportunities of conducting research in Europe.
• Writing for Research: This unit will cover effective writing techniques for research, including academic writing style, grammar, and punctuation. Students will learn how to write clearly and concisely for research audiences.
• Research Funding and Grant Writing: This unit will cover the process of applying for research funding and writing grant proposals. Topics covered will include identifying funding sources, developing a research proposal, and writing a successful grant application.
• Knowledge Transfer and Dissemination: This unit will cover strategies for disseminating research findings, including conference presentations, academic publications, and social media. Students will learn how to effectively communicate their research to academic and non-academic audiences.
